About West Linn
West Linn was incorporated in 1913 and included the areas of West Oregon City, Willamette Heights, Sunset and Bolton. The city of West Linn was created when a flood took over Linn city. Its name comes from the former city names of Linn City and West Oregon City. West Linn’s population has grown from 225 residents in 1860 to the 25,000 current residents that currently inhabit its 7.5 square mile area. West Linn is located 15 miles south of Portland, Oregon along route 43 from Lake Oswego or off of I-205. It is approximately a 25 minute drive to downtown Portland and the Portland Airport. West Linn was on the 2009 Money magazines top 100 best places to live list.
West Linn is known for excellence in schools and although they have separate schools, the disctrict is shared with the city of Wilsonville and known as the West Linn/Wilsonville school district. Very similar to the city of Lake Oswego, West Linn schools have a reputation for excellence and is one of the best in the state. Elementary, Middle and High schools have well equipped campuses and high graduation rates.
The south and east of West Linn are bordered by the Tualatin and Willamette riveres respectfully. Giving these close waterway, residents can enjoy in kayaking or canoeing along these rivers, which are also popular spot for fishing. The West Linn Parks and Recreation Department provides safe, scenic, and well-maintained parks and facilities with many creative recreation programs for all ages. Throughout the city of West Linn you will find; running trails, public tennis courts and beautifully well kept pet friendly parks and trails. Along with river views, West Linn has some of the best views of Mt Hood, Mt Adams, Mt St Helens and the Cascade Range.
Demographic Statistics for West Linn (ZIP code – 97068)
population male = 14,361
population female = 14,448
median age = 40.29
college graduate = 41%
white collar = 78.05%
blue collar = 21.95%
no. of households = 10,200
no. of family households = 7,464
average family size = 3.41
median household income = $99,123
average household income = $127,939
total crime index = 41
average January low temperature = 35.7 F
average July High Temperature = 82.6 F
Rain Fall – Annual = 46.05″
